Mavji Maharaj was born in a small village, Sabla, near Banswara and Dungarpur, and became a great saint. He founded the Nishkalank Sampraday and preached against caste discrimination. His teachings played a historic role in integrating tribals, backwards, and dalits into mainstream society.
Around 1786, he wrote over 72 lakh verses and compiled five major texts known as Chaupads. These texts were written in Bagri language using a bamboo pen and lac ink, and are still preserved today.
